Gorgeous Republic of Texas Light Army Coat Button by Scovill TX5
Click on an image to enlarge
Here is a button that you don't see offered every day! This is the coat size version of the button that is listed as a TX5 in Albert's button book and as TX202A1 in Tice's button book. Tice states that these buttons were produced to fill in order for the Republic of Texas, which was placed in 1840. These durable buttons were used for quite some time, as I have had one that was excavated in a Civil War campsite. The face of the button has the lone star in the center of the center with the "REPUBLIC OF TEXAS * ARMY *" around the edge. On the reverse of the button it has the maker's Mark of the Waterbury, Connecticut firm of Scovill. The shank is intact and is solid as a rock. This is a gorgeous original coat size Republic of Texas Army coat button in beautiful shape.
